A PAIR OF 19TH CENTURY GILT BRONZE CANDELABRA, with four scrolling foliate branches arranged around a central light fitting, each with foliate cast capitals and drip trays, over a knopped column spreading into a circular base with an inverted finial, held aloft by a winged putto sat atop the egg and dart cast top of a square section socle base, with flowering vines draped around one side and descending over an outswept gilt border to a plinth base, converted to electricity
56cm high to top of light fitting
